Can understand a short description/announcement of a trip Can get the main information from announcements at a railway station / bus station / airport |
Can get necessary information from the tickets / timetables / announcements / maps from the Internet about the place before visiting it. Can find a necessary square / street / territory location in the country / town Can distinguish various means of transport from signs. Can understand safety rules for tourists. Can choose a place on the map. |
Can ask about how to get to the place on the map Can talk to friends about travel preferences. Can understand when a driver addresses him/her and can respond adequately Can understand a foreigner and respond adequately. Can talk to a tour guide about the places of interest
|
Can request simple information about travelling in writing Can request simple information about the town(country) which he(she) wants to visit. |
Can follow simple instructions as to the tour guide Can place a simple information about future trip online Can communicate in social networks at an elementary level |
Can briefly describe a new trip / voyage Can make a short presentation of a favorite trip / transport Can provide simple instructions as to where to buy tickets Using simple phrases and sentences can tell about the place where he(she) would like to go. Can give some advice as to where to travel. |
Can draw up a simple planning list for travelling Can produce a simple post of a favorite kind of travelling Can write a simple tourist’s list. |

Critical thinking Can compare views on certain places / means of transport Can make a decision as to the trip based on simple analysis of pros and cons Can decide where to travel by analyzing the advantages and disadvantages of a particular place. |
Can create a simple short story about means of transport / interesting places Can build on others’ ideas in order to advertise popular places of interest Can make a post card / presentation Can plan a trip according to the interests, wishes |
Can ask for clarification Can describe likes/dislikes to family members or friends Can use appropriate forms of address, greetings and farewells in a airport / bus station / train station Can use simple techniques to start and maintain a conversation with somebody about favorite directions of travelling / means of travelling / places of interests |
Can make relevant suggestions based on the current topic of conversation Can volunteer to take on a specific role in travel planning Can contribute to drawing up a simple town map or a route of travelling |
Can show that a person understands the other people’s attitude to his/her preferences in organizing a rest Can describe own emotions when travelling |

Article: Articles a / an Noun: plurals, countable and uncountable nouns; how much …? / how many…? Adjective: comparatives of short and long adjectives Adverb: adverbs of frequency (always, often, sometimes, never) Conjunction: because, and, but, or Modality: can / can’t Verb: there is / there are; have got, to be going to Present Simple Present Continuous Past Simple, Present Perfect
